NuGet batched catalog processor

public class BatchCatalogProcessor | |
: ICatalogProcessor | |
{ | |
private const string CatalogResourceType = "Catalog/3.0.0"; | |
private const int BatchSize = 12; // TODO: make this configurable | |
private readonly ICatalogLeafProcessor _leafProcessor; | |
private readonly ICatalogClient _client; | |
private readonly ICursor _cursor; | |
private readonly ILogger<BatchCatalogProcessor> _logger; | |
private readonly CatalogProcessorSettings _settings; | |
private readonly SemaphoreSlim _throttle = new SemaphoreSlim(Environment.ProcessorCount * 8); | |
public BatchCatalogProcessor( | |
ICursor cursor, | |
ICatalogClient client, | |
ICatalogLeafProcessor leafProcessor, | |
CatalogProcessorSettings settings, | |
ILogger<BatchCatalogProcessor> logger) | |
{ | |
_leafProcessor = leafProcessor ?? throw new ArgumentNullException(nameof(leafProcessor)); | |
_client = client ?? throw new ArgumentNullException(nameof(client)); | |
_cursor = cursor ?? throw new ArgumentNullException(nameof(cursor)); | |
_logger = logger ?? throw new ArgumentNullException(nameof(logger)); | |
if (settings == null) | |
{ | |
throw new ArgumentNullException(nameof(settings)); | |
} | |
if (settings.ServiceIndexUrl == null) | |
{ | |
throw new ArgumentException( | |
$"The {nameof(CatalogProcessorSettings.ServiceIndexUrl)} property of the " + | |
$"{nameof(CatalogProcessorSettings)} must not be null.", | |
nameof(settings)); | |
} | |
// Clone the settings to avoid mutability issues. | |
_settings = settings.Clone(); | |
} | |
public async Task<bool> ProcessAsync(CancellationToken cancellationToken) | |
{ | |
var catalogIndexUrl = await GetCatalogIndexUrlAsync(); | |
var minCommitTimestamp = await GetMinCommitTimestamp(); | |
_logger.LogInformation( | |
"Using time bounds {min:O} (exclusive) to {max:O} (inclusive).", | |
minCommitTimestamp, | |
_settings.MaxCommitTimestamp); | |
return await ProcessIndexAsync(catalogIndexUrl, minCommitTimestamp, cancellationToken); | |
} | |
private async Task<bool> ProcessIndexAsync(string catalogIndexUrl, DateTimeOffset minCommitTimestamp, CancellationToken cancellationToken) | |
{ | |
var index = await _client.GetIndexAsync(catalogIndexUrl); | |
// Fetch pages for processing | |
var pageItems = index.GetPagesInBounds( | |
minCommitTimestamp, | |
_settings.MaxCommitTimestamp) | |
.Take(BatchSize).ToList(); | |
_logger.LogInformation( | |
"{pages} pages were in the time bounds, out of {totalPages}.", | |
pageItems.Count, | |
index.Items.Count); | |
if (pageItems.Count == 0) return true; | |
var success = true; | |
var latestCommit = pageItems.Max(page => page.CommitTimestamp); | |
// Fetch all catalog pages | |
var pageItemTasks = new List<Task<CatalogPage>>(); | |
foreach (var pageItem in pageItems) | |
{ | |
pageItemTasks.Add(GetPageAsync(pageItem.Url, cancellationToken)); | |
} | |
var catalogPages = await Task.WhenAll(pageItemTasks); | |
var leavesToProcess = catalogPages | |
.Where(catalogPage => catalogPage != null) | |
.SelectMany( | |
catalogPage => catalogPage.GetLeavesInBounds( | |
minCommitTimestamp, | |
_settings.MaxCommitTimestamp, | |
_settings.ExcludeRedundantLeaves)) | |
.GroupBy(package => package.PackageId + "-" + package.PackageVersion) | |
.Select(group => group.OrderByDescending(package => package.CommitTimestamp).First()); | |
// Process leaves | |
var leafTasks = new List<Task<bool>>(); | |
foreach (var leafItem in leavesToProcess) | |
{ | |
leafTasks.Add(ProcessLeafAsync(leafItem, cancellationToken)); | |
} | |
if (leafTasks.Count == 0) return true; | |
var leafResults = await Task.WhenAll(leafTasks); | |
// ReSharper disable once RedundantBoolCompare | |
success = leafResults.All(result => result == true); | |
if (cancellationToken.IsCancellationRequested) | |
{ | |
_logger.LogWarning("Stop processing because of cancellation request."); | |
success = false; | |
} | |
if (success) | |
{ | |
await _cursor.SetAsync(latestCommit); | |
} | |
return success; | |
} | |
private async Task<CatalogPage> GetPageAsync(string pageUrl, CancellationToken cancellationToken) | |
{ | |
try | |
{ | |
await _throttle.WaitAsync(cancellationToken); | |
if (!cancellationToken.IsCancellationRequested) | |
{ | |
return await _client.GetPageAsync(pageUrl); | |
} | |
return null; | |
} | |
finally | |
{ | |
_throttle.Release(); | |
} | |
} | |
private async Task<bool> ProcessLeafAsync(CatalogLeafItem leafItem, CancellationToken cancellationToken) | |
{ | |
bool success; | |
try | |
{ | |
await _throttle.WaitAsync(cancellationToken); | |
if (cancellationToken.IsCancellationRequested) | |
{ | |
return false; | |
} | |
switch (leafItem.Type) | |
{ | |
case CatalogLeafType.PackageDelete: | |
var packageDelete = await _client.GetPackageDeleteLeafAsync(leafItem.Url); | |
success = await _leafProcessor.ProcessPackageDeleteAsync(packageDelete); | |
break; | |
case CatalogLeafType.PackageDetails: | |
var packageDetails = await _client.GetPackageDetailsLeafAsync(leafItem.Url); | |
success = await _leafProcessor.ProcessPackageDetailsAsync(packageDetails); | |
break; | |
default: | |
throw new NotSupportedException($"The catalog leaf type '{leafItem.Type}' is not supported."); | |
} | |
} | |
catch (Exception exception) | |
{ | |
_logger.LogError( | |
0, | |
exception, | |
"An exception was thrown while processing leaf {leafUrl}.", | |
leafItem.Url); | |
success = false; | |
} | |
finally | |
{ | |
_throttle.Release(); | |
} | |
if (!success) | |
{ | |
_logger.LogWarning( | |
"Failed to process leaf {leafUrl} ({packageId} {packageVersion}, {leafType}).", | |
leafItem.Url, | |
leafItem.PackageId, | |
leafItem.PackageVersion, | |
leafItem.Type); | |
} | |
return success; | |
} | |
private async Task<DateTimeOffset> GetMinCommitTimestamp() | |
{ | |
var minCommitTimestamp = await _cursor.GetAsync(); | |
minCommitTimestamp = minCommitTimestamp | |
?? _settings.DefaultMinCommitTimestamp | |
?? _settings.MinCommitTimestamp; | |
if (minCommitTimestamp.Value < _settings.MinCommitTimestamp) | |
{ | |
minCommitTimestamp = _settings.MinCommitTimestamp; | |
} | |
return minCommitTimestamp.Value; | |
} | |
private async Task<string> GetCatalogIndexUrlAsync() | |
{ | |
_logger.LogInformation("Getting catalog index URL from {serviceIndexUrl}.", _settings.ServiceIndexUrl); | |
string catalogIndexUrl; | |
var sourceRepository = Repository.Factory.GetCoreV3(_settings.ServiceIndexUrl, FeedType.HttpV3); | |
var serviceIndexResource = await sourceRepository.GetResourceAsync<ServiceIndexResourceV3>(); | |
catalogIndexUrl = serviceIndexResource.GetServiceEntryUri(CatalogResourceType)?.AbsoluteUri; | |
if (catalogIndexUrl == null) | |
{ | |
throw new InvalidOperationException( | |
$"The service index does not contain resource '{CatalogResourceType}'."); | |
} | |
return catalogIndexUrl; | |
} | |
} |
